Understanding Car Remote Keys
Car remote keys can be classified into numerous categories based upon their functionality and innovation.
Kinds Of Car Remote Keys
Traditional Remote Key:
Operates via radio frequency to lock and unlock the doors.May consist of emergency features like a panic button.
Transponder Key:
Contains a chip encoded with a distinct ID that communicates with the car's ignition system.Offers included security by preventing the vehicle from being started without the right key.
Smart Key (Keyless Entry System):
Allows the chauffeur to unlock and start the car without physically placing a key.Uses proximity sensing units to identify when the key is close by.
Key Fob:
A small remote control for locking and opening car doors and introducing functions such as remote start.Can combine features of conventional remote keys and transponder keys.

Replacement Process
Changing a car remote key usually includes numerous actions, which might differ based upon the make and model of the vehicle. Below is a typical process for car remote key replacement.
Step-by-Step Replacement Process
Inspect Vehicle Documentation:
Find any information associated to the key type, recognition number, and the vehicle's V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
Visit a Dealership or Locksmith:
Contact your car dealership or a licensed automotive locksmith professional who concentrates on key replacements.Provide them with needed recognition and vehicle information.
Supply Proof of Ownership:
Present paperwork showing ownership of the vehicle, such as the vehicle title, registration, or insurance policy.
Get New Key Programmed:
Depending on the kind of key, the brand-new remote may need to be configured to sync with the vehicle's onboard computer system.This procedure can be conducted at car dealerships, locksmith professionals, or in some cases through DIY kits for specific designs.
Test the New Key:
Ensure that the recently programmed key works correctly by evaluating all functions, consisting of locks, ignition, and any remote functions.DIY Replacement Kits
For some lorries, DIY key replacement packages are available. These kits frequently come with guidelines for configuring the key yourself, which can save time and expense.
Expenses of Car Remote Key Replacement
The cost of replacing a car remote key can differ substantially depending upon several elements, consisting of:
Type of Key: Smart keys and transponder keys tend to be more pricey than standard remote keys.Dealership vs. Locksmith: Dealerships typically charge higher rates compared to independent locksmith professionals.Configuring Fees: Some keys require special shows tools, which can include to the general cost.
Here's a breakdown of approximated costs:
Type of KeyEstimated Cost RangeStandard Remote Key₤ 50 - ₤ 100Transponder Key₤ 100 - ₤ 300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 600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 250Programming Fee₤ 50 - ₤ 150
As seen in the table, expenses can accumulate quickly, especially for modern keys. It's always recommended to get several quotes before continuing with the replacement.
FAQs About Car Remote Key Replacement1. What should I do if I lose my car remote key?
If you lose your car remote key, right away examine for potential spare keys. Next, visit a dealership or locksmith professional for help in obtaining a replacement. Always bring evidence of ownership.
2. Can I set a brand-new key myself?
Some cars permit DIY key programming with specific procedures. However, lots of modern keys need specialized devices, making it recommended to seek professional aid.
3. How long does it take to replace a car remote key?
Changing a car remote key might take anywhere from a couple of minutes to a couple of hours, depending upon the complexity of the key and whether shows is required.
4. Exist any dangers related to getting a key copied?
Yes, copying keys, especially those geared up with transponder chips, might result in a non-functional key if not done properly. It is recommended to have keys replaced or set by specialists.
5. What takes place if my key fob battery passes away?
If the battery in your key fob passes away, you can replace it with a new one. Many fobs allow you to open the door with a physical key found within the fob itself.
